    MasAgro: Sustainable Modernization of Traditional Agriculture
    Jan 2010 - Current (16 years 7 months)
    The Sustainable Modernization of Traditional Agriculture (MasAgro) project supports Mexican farmers working in partnership with several organizations to improve agriculture in Mexico. The Mexican Government and the scientific community are collaborating to increase maize and wheat productivity, obtain higher returns on the yields of these two basic and strategic crops, and make sure that increased productivity does not contribute to climate change.
